Copies with "A-1" in the side A matrix number include an inner sleeve with lyrics, credits and photos. Copies with "A-2" or "A-3" in the side A matrix number do not.
The vinyl labels have "Side 1" and "Side 2" on them.
The band originally wanted to title the album "Metal Up Your Ass", but were denied. The title "Kill 'Em All" was what Cliff Burton said after the record company rejected that idea. "Just fuckin' kill 'em all" were his exact words.
Original LP pressings had "Bang that head that doesn't bang" printed on the back of it. Also, the first few original CD pressings had it printed on the back.
"The Four Horsemen" is about the Four Horsemen of the Apocalypse in John's Revelation. The song was initially titled "Mechanix", and had different lyrics, written by Dave Mustaine.
"Phantom Lord" is titled after one of James Hetfield's pre-Metallica bands.
Andy Wroblewski is the person who says "bass solo, take one" at the beginning of "(Anesthesia) Pulling Teeth". He also did some backing vocals on the album.
The stomping at the end of "Metal Militia" was done by James Hetfield, Lars Ulrich, and "Warhead" Bob Thomas (Aaron Thomas' dad, who hosted the Metallic Overdrive radio program, and was thanked in the liner notes as Bob "Nice Lungs" Thomas). The stomping tracks were then duplicated so as to create the sound of many people marching.
Recording information:
Recorded and mixed at Music America Recording Studio, Rochester, New York in May, 1983.
